This is bound to turn into warfare between Bennett and the Packers. From what I've heard, Bennett opted for surgery after learning the extent of his injury through follow-up appts. with independent doctors. So on his end there was loss of trust since he thought the Packers were consciously hiding the significance of his shoulder injury. The Packers side of the story is that Bennett suddenly decided to pursue surgery as a way to work his way onto IR.
